Git 合并远程分支

Git 合并远程分支

在Rainbow项目的过程中。进行新版本开发的时候,在Git中创建了一个0.2的版本进行管理。

但后来发现master版本不变,使用新的版本号进行源码管理会有一定的麻烦。如,我每次进行开发新的系统版本的时候,我都得把本地的源码迁移到新的系统版本分支中。

于是,我决定所有的源码更新及维护都在master分支中进行。进行新版本的时候,只是在版本库中把当前源码生成一个新的系统版本分支。此分支只作标识及记忆作用,不进行任何修改。

现在涉及一个问题,是如何把原有的0.2版本合并到master版本中。

1、把源码clone到本地库中。

git clone my_git_site
2、在本地新建一个与远程的0.2版本相同(被合并的版本)的0.2分支
git checkout -b 0.2 origin/0.2
3、返回到master版本
git checkout master
4、把本地的0.2合并到master
git merge 0.2
5、把本地的master同步到远程
git push origin master
6、如果你不需远程的0.2版本了,也可以把它删除

http://blog.csdn.net/jrainbow/article/details/16858547 


  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值